  • Patent number: 9454832
    Abstract: A method for creating a graphical representation of data in the form of a heatmap is performed at an electronic computing device. The device positions data points on a heatmap for graphical representation and calculates conical distribution values around a first data point based on a first data value associated with the first data point. When a conical distribution value around the first data point is greater than a second data value associated with a second data point, the device adjusts the conical distribution values proximate to the second data point by applying an inverse conical distribution around the second data point. The device renders the heatmap based on the calculated conical distribution values and the adjusted conical distribution values so that the data value of the second data point is visible on the heatmap.

  • Publication number: 20160125739
    Abstract: Techniques are disclosed for systems and methods to generate image data based on avoidance areas for mobile targets and/or mobile structures. A collision avoidance system includes a logic device configured to communicate with a ranging sensor and/or a speed, position, and/or orientation sensor (SPOS) mounted to a mobile structure. The logic device may be configured to determine a projected course for a mobile target detected by the ranging sensor. The system may determine one or more avoidance areas based, at least in part, on the projected course for the mobile target and a speed, position, and/or orientation of the mobile structure detected by the SPOS. The system may generate image data based, at least in part, on the projected course, the one or more avoidance areas, and the detected orientation and/or position.

  • Patent number: 9186596
    Abstract: Odorant from a process stream is removed by passing the stream (18) to a counter-current contacting device (12) for stripping odorants. The odorants passes from the contacting device (12) as contaminated steam (26) while the remaining process stream passes directly to a “tube side” of a falling film evaporator (14) and is heated producing steam that passes into the counter-current contacting device (12) to strip that process stream and produce the contaminated steam (26). This contaminated steam from the contacting device (12) passes through a vapor compression step (16) from which it is introduced into a “shell side” of the falling film evaporator (14) and in which it heats the process stream passing from the contacting device (12) into the evaporator (14). The contaminated steam that is not condensed in the falling film evaporator passes as a low flow vent gas (50) in which the odorants have been concentrated.
